VAW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2018 in Review

203 of the 4,488 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Vanguard Materials ETF (VAW) for Q4 2018, worth a combined $1.1B — down 30% from $1.58B a quarter earlier.

Fund positioning in VAW was balanced in Q4 2018: 35 funds opened new positions, 35 closed out, 52 added to existing stakes and 72 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Northwestern Mutual Wealth Management, adding an estimated $7.24M. The largest seller was Beacon Capital Management Inc (Ohio), cutting an estimated $168M.
